Award-winning composer Joseph Trapanese gets otherwordly in his latest film No One Will Save You, Netflix’s new sci-fi thriller starring Kaitlyn Dever. Adding eerie flare to an otherwise predominately orchestral score, the 30-song soundtrack is a tightly packaged medley of anxiety and sonic exploration, making it an easy contender for standalone listening during the upcoming spooky season.

In No One Will Save You, written and directed by Brian Duffield, Brynn (Kaitlyn Dever) is an outcast who finds herself alienated from her community. She finds peace in her childhood home, comforted by nostalgia for the past. One night, Brynn wakes up in a panic to the sound of strange noises which turn out to be coming from alien intruders. Threatening her safety and future, Brynn is forced to fight the extraterrestrial beings if she stands any chance of survival. If you’ve seen the trailer, then you know just how important the sound design is to the film’s overall atmospheric unease. There is no dialogue or line delivery of any kind in the trailer, just sound effects, foley, and score. The threat that Brynn faces is heightened by the music, and Trapanese delivers the psychological tension with his haunting score. Using re-recorded fragments of ideas, detuned and reversed with the orchestra, he crafts a tense sonic landscape that will keep audiences on edge. “Preparation”, “Bike Into Town”, and “Storm Chaser” all blend orchestral elements with altered textures that create a uniquely dark and moody ambiance.

Joseph Trapanese began his film scoring career as the key collaborator on some of the most memorable scores of recent cinema history – as arranger and orchestrator for Daft Punk’s Tron: Legacy, co-composer, arranger, orchestrator, and conductor for M83’s Oblivion, and co-composer and co-producer with Mike Shinoda for The Raid series. Known for integrating his extensive classical training with his skill producing electronic music, he has crafted uniquely hybrid and inventive scores for a number of films including director Joseph Kosinski’s 2022 sci-fi thriller Spiderhead, Nicolas Cage’s genre-bending 2021 Sundance selection Prisoners of the Ghostland, Disney’s 2019 live-action remake Lady and the Tramp, Kumail Nanjiani and Dave Bautista’s buddy cop action-comedy Stuber, Mads Mikkelson’s 2018 Cannes selection Arctic, Universal’s landmark rap biopic Straight Outta Compton, and the second and third installments of the Divergent series, Insurgent and Allegiant. In addition, he has lent his innovative sound to Netflix’s The Witcher, the critically acclaimed original series Shadow and Bone, and interactive projects for Disney Interactive, EA, Lucasfilm, and Ubisoft.
